1. d4 g6 2. c4 Bg7 3. Nc3 d6 4. e4 Nc6 5. d5 Nd4 6. Be3 c5 7. Nge2 Qb6 8. Na4 Qa5+ 9. Bd2 Qa6 10. Nxd4 Bxd4 11. Nc3 Qb6 12. Bd3 Bd7 13. Qc2 Bg7 14. O-O Nf6 15. f4 e6 16. dxe6 Bxe6 17. Kh1 O-O 18. b3 Rae8 19. Rae1 Qd8 20. Be2 Bd7 21. Bf3 Bc6 22. Be3 Nd7 23. Rd1 Qc7 24. Nd5 Bxd5 25. Rxd5 f5 26. e5 dxe5 27. Rfd1 Rf7 28. fxe5 Bxe5 29. Qd2 Ree7 30. h3 b6 31. Bg5 Bf6 32. Rd6 Bxg5 33. Qxg5 Kg7 34. Rc6 Qe5 35. Bd5 Rf6 36. Rc8 Re8 37. Rxe8 Qxe8 38. Qf4 Qe7 39. Qc7 Rd6 40. Qxa7 Qe2 41. Rg1 Kh6 42. Qc7 Qe5 43. Qd8 Qf6 44. Qe8 Qf8 45. Qxf8+ ½–½

About this game
This chess game between Geoffrey Borg (2374) and Paolo Ciuffoletti (2168) was played at 8. Valle d'Aosta Open in 2000 and finished ½–½. The opening was the Modern Defense: Averbakh Variation, Pseudo-Sämisch (A42).
